Gelince Haber VerAnn Veronica: A Modern Love Story is one of H. G. Wells’s most daring novels, exploring love, independence, and the awakening of a woman’s identity. Set against the rigid moral framework of the Edwardian era, the story follows Ann Veronica, a young woman who begins to question the limits imposed on her by family and society.
As she seeks education, freedom, and emotional truth, Ann Veronica’s journey becomes more than a romance—it is a declaration of selfhood. Through her struggles and desires, Wells challenges traditional gender roles and captures the spirit of a changing world.
Both a love story and a powerful social critique, Ann Veronica remains a timeless portrayal of courage, passion, and the pursuit of personal freedom.
